An anechoic chamber at Nokia Bell Labs in Murray Hill, New Jersey offers a unique experience where visitors can hear the subtle sounds of their own bodies. This chamber, designed to absorb almost all sound waves, creates an environment of extreme quietness, allowing individuals to perceive their nervous system’s activities and even their own heartbeat.
Artist-in-residence Seth Cluett guides visitors through this historic anechoic chamber, explaining its purpose and design. The chamber’s construction, with thick walls and wedge panels, effectively absorbs sound reflections, providing an unparalleled environment for sound perception experiments.
Inside the chamber, visitors experience a profound quietness that enhances their awareness of bodily sensations. The silence allows individuals to hear their heartbeat and nervous system activity, creating a unique and introspective experience.
Cluett demonstrates the chamber’s capabilities by performing sound experiments, showcasing how the room absorbs sound and alters perception based on distance. He also highlights the chamber’s role in historical research, such as optimizing phone tones and synthesizing human voice sounds.
Moreover, the anechoic chamber’s significance extends beyond scientific research, as it has been a space for artistic exploration and technological innovation. Cluett’s work as an artist-in-residence focuses on exploring the human aspects of sound and sensory computing, bridging the gap between engineering and human experience.
Throughout the years, the anechoic chamber at Nokia Bell Labs has hosted various experiments and projects, contributing to advancements in technology, art, and human understanding. Its impending closure signifies the end of an era of groundbreaking research and immersive experiences.
